The program memory segment provides traditional computer RAM-like
functions for holding application code, heaps, stacks, and data at run-
time. The RAC6182 Industrial Computer loads the Windows CE
operating system and any auto-start applications from the DOC flash
ROM into the program memory at power-up.

Battery-Backed Non-Volatile RAM

The battery-backed RAM memory is a small segment of persistent RAM
memory that is available for any application to use. An application
accesses the non-volatile RAM using a specialized API.

Flash Memory PC Cards

The RAC6182 memory can be expanded using a non-volatile flash
memory PC card. When a flash memory card is installed, a new
StorageCard2 or StorageCard3 icon is displayed under My Computer,
and files in the memory card can be manipulated using the Windows
Explorer program.

Two PCMCIA Type2 cards or one PCMCIA Type 3 card may be used.
These must be ATA compatible. For information on compatible cards
and for instructions on installing them, refer to Chapter 4,
Adding/Removing Internal Components.
